Modeling of unsteady flow in upper Niagara River during ice-affected periods / Randy D. Crissman, Chao-Lin Chiu, Weizu Yu, Ion Corbu.

Abstract: Model developed as tool for forecasting flows for hydropower operations. Designed to reduce uncertainties in flow forecasts that occur due to changes in flow resistance caused by ice and weeds. Components of model include steady and unsteady flow models, linear time-varying system model for inflow--outflow relation; nonlinear stochastic time-varying model of stage--discharge relation; and Kalman filtering model.
